Overview
The FS4 is a frequency synthesizer designed for use with the Drake Company’s “4” line equipment, including the R4 series, T4X series, and SPR-4. It connects to an unused auxiliary crystal socket in the receiver or transmitter, providing various injection signals and enabling continuous coverage without accessory crystals. The FS4 displays the received frequency band, which, when combined with the receiver’s “PTO” readout, gives the correct received frequency. It supplies crystal oscillator injection signals in 0.5 MHz steps from 11.1 to 40.6 MHz. An accessory kit is available for the SPR4 receiver, and a special kit is needed for use with the 2C type receiver. Controls & Indicators
All controls and displays necessary for the operation of the FS-4 are located on the front panel. The three knobs switch the frequency range in 0.5 MHz steps and provide direct frequency display in MHz at the readout directly above each knob. These knobs switch the frequency in steps of 10 MHz, 1 MHz, and 0.5 MHz from left to right. The 0.5 MHz knob also turns the FS4 on and off.
Installation / Setup
The FS-4 frequency synthesizer should be placed on either side of the receiver/transmitter, avoiding placement on top of the transmitter due to heat and airflow concerns. It is shipped for 120 VAC, 50/60 Hz operation, with an option to rewire for 240 VAC. The power line is fused with a 3AG Type 1/8 A, Slo-Blo for 120 VAC and a 3AG Type 1/16 A for 240 VAC. The FS-4 connects to the receiver/transmitter via a 20-inch cable to an accessory crystal socket, and the ground lug should be attached to the chassis. The FS-4 must be used with the receiver/transmitter set to the correct band and crystal switch position. A stick-on decal is provided for preselector positioning on the front panel.

The injection cable supplied is used to connect the FS4 to an unused accessory crystal socket of the receiver or transmitter. Attach the ground lug to the chassis at the accessory crystal socket and insert the center pin into the selected accessory crystal socket. The receiver or transmitter will operate best when the center conductor is connected to the emitter of the crystal oscillator. This can be determined by noting the S meter reading or power output readout when the injection cable is plugged into each socket of the accessory crystal socket.
When using the FS-4 to control a receiver or transmitter, the receiver/transmitter must be placed in the proper band as you would in normal use, and the crystal switch must be placed in the position corresponding with the position selected to plug in the FS-4. The RF tune (preselector) of the receiver/transmitter must be tuned the same as in normal use.
A stick-on-decal has been supplied for convenience in locating the positioning of the RF tune (preselector). This may be applied to the receiver/transmitter front panel by removing the knob and aligning the decal on the front panel and firmly rubbing it on.
Caution must be used on proper use of the FS-4 when used with transmitters. Consult RF Tune calibration charts in the manual of the T4X series.
To tune a receiver and the FS-4:
a. Switch the FS4 to the desired operating frequency, for example, 7.0 for the 40 meter amateur band.
b. Place the R4 Receiver “Xtals” switch in position 10 (assuming the FS-4 is plugged into accessory crystal socket #10).
c. Set the R4 “Band” switch to 7.0.
d. Set “PRESELECTOR” control between 5 and 6.
The FS4 and receiver are now correctly set for proper operation.
